Glassy New Landmark (and Lots of Screens)

Sunday, December 30th, 2007

BAA’s new Terminal 5 which opens at 5am on Thursday, 27 March 2008 will not only be a ‘glassy new landmark’ as described by the Independent newspaper it will also be a mecca to all things digital signage.
JC Decaux tell us that 90% of their display faces at Terminal 5 will be digital!
